图像处理中分辨率的选取
日常的图像处理过程包括了图像的创建、图像处理与图像输出。图像的输出品质并不仅仅取决于图像输出这一道最后的图像处理环节。图像处理各环节中的分辨率的选取对于图像的输出效果是至关重要的。分辨率是图像文件包含细节和信息的数量,也指输入设备、输出设备和显示设备能够产生的细节水平。因为分辨率这一指标既可适用于图像文件,也可适用于各种输入输出设备,因此不少图像处理人员对分辨率这个概念存在着一些模糊的认识。分辨率究竟是怎样的度量单位?在各环节中如何选取合适的分辨率以得到较满意的图像输出效果?本文就此作一探讨。
一、 理解分辨率1. 图像分辨率 图像的分辨率以每英寸的像素数目度量,以ppi为单位(pixels per inch)。像素是可在屏幕显示的最小元素,像素与屏幕无关。在同样的显示尺寸的前提下,高分辨率的图像包含的像素比低分辨率的图像要多,因此其中的像素相对来说较小。例如:1英寸见方的图像,在72ppi的分辨率下包含了5184个像素(72×72),而同样的1英寸见方的图像,在300ppi的分辨率下包含了90,000个像素(300×300)。高分辨率的图像通常比低分辨率图像包含更多的细节和敏感的颜色转变。其位图文件的大小与图像的总像素尺寸是成比例的。高分辨率的图像要开销更多的磁盘空间,图像处理与输出也需化费更多的时间。2.打印机分辨率打印机分辨率是打印机可表示色调和颜色的能力。与图像分辨率不同,打印机分辨率以每英寸墨点的数目来度量,以dpi为单位(dots per inch)。高分辨率照排机等输出设备的分辨率也常以每英寸线数来度量,以lpi为单位(lines per inch),简称为线频率(Screen frequency)。大多数激光打印机有300-600dpi的输出分辨率,高档次一些的能以1200dpi打印。有一些喷墨打印机的分辨率也可达1440dpi,而照排机的打印分辨率通常有 1270 dpi 或 2540 dpi。具有较高 dpi 的打印机能产生较平滑和较清晰的输出。300dpi激光打印机的线频率缺省设置通常是45~60lpi,对于600dpi的打印机,线频率大约为85lpi。具体一台打印机实际每英寸线数的打印能力由其厂商决定。打印机分辨率越高,图像输出越平滑、清晰。3.显示器分辨率 显示器分辨率通常由每英寸像素或点阵数目来度量,以dpi为单位(dots per inch)。显示器分辨率依赖于显示器的尺寸以及显示器的像素设置。显示器的典型分辨率约为72 dpi。在Photoshop等图像处理软件中,图像的像素被直接转化成显示器的像素(或点阵)。因此当图像分辨率高于显示器分辨率时,屏显图像大于它指定的输出尺寸。例如:在一个72dpi的显示器上显示一个1英寸见方144 ppi的图像,它看起来会有2英寸见方大小。因为显示器仅能以72 dpi的分辨率显示,它需要2英寸来显示一个1英寸见方144 ppi的图像。4.扫描仪分辨率扫描分辨率通常以每英寸点阵的数目(dpi)来度量。扫描仪分辨率的高低决定了扫描仪所能记录的图像的细致程度。
通过扫描软件,扫描的点阵直接转化成图像的像素。因此扫描分辨率越大,获得的图像文件尺寸也越大,需要更长的时间、更多的内存。扫描仪的分辨率指标通常有二个:光学分辨率与插值分辨率。光学分辨率是扫描仪的实际分辨率,它是决定图像清晰和锐利度的关键因素;而插值分辨率则是通过软件运算的方式来提高分辨率的数值,对扫描黑白图像或放大较小的原稿等工作具有一定应用价值。
二、 为图像选取合适的分辨率1.扫描分辨率的选定对于用低分辨率扫描或建立的图像,仅通过大量扩展图像中的像素是难以提高图像质量的。因此在由扫描导入图像时,选用一个合适的扫描分辨率是至关重要的。较高的分辨率可以提高扫描图像的品质,但这是有限度的。一个方面,扫描分辨率受限于扫描仪的分辨率指标;另一方面,还要从具体的图像处理目的来分析图像是否需要一个高的分辨率。
以笔者的经验,扫描分辨率尽量在光学分辨率允许的范围内选取。假如扫描的原图需要放大,扫描分辨率可以选取得较大一些,但不要超过扫描仪的光学分辨率。进一步的放大工作可以在PhotoShop等图像处理软件中进行,因为好的图像处理软件提供的插值算法得到的图像放大效果可能更好。在此前提下,通过对扫描图像的两个问题的考虑来决断一个合适的扫描分辨率:扫描图像的最终输出媒介是什么,图像在扫描过程中是否需要放大。
如果扫描图像仅用于屏幕显示(如通过网页进行图像发布),并且显示时图像尺寸不变,那么扫描分辨率设定为72dpi即可;如果扫描所得的图像要放大显示,则可用下式来计算合适的扫描分辨率:
最终图像的长边×72÷原图像的长边
如果扫描图像在处理后需在打印机上输出,输出图像尺寸不变,选取一个合适的扫描分辨率的简易办法是将输出设备每英寸打印线数(lpi)乘以2;如果扫描图像需放大打印,则计算下式的值作为扫描分辨率:
最终图像的长边×输出设备线频率×2÷原图像的长边
例如:一幅2英寸×3英寸的图像经扫描处理后打印放大为4英寸×6英寸,假定输出设备线频率为150lpi,则合适的扫描分辨率应是600dpi。
2. 图像分辨率与打印分辨率的匹配如果你正在为打印机产生输出,则要根据打印机的分辨率来计算图像分辨率。在图像打印输出前给图像设置一个与打印机分辨率匹配的分辨率(匹配而不是相同),才能得到最好的输出效果。为此,对于一个完成的高分辨率图像作品,通常先保存它(可能某天打印时需要这样高的分辨率)。随后做一个拷贝,根据当前目标打印机的分辨率,给图像取定一个合适的分辨率。简便的计算方法是:图像分辨率(ppi)=打印机线频率(lpi)×2如果图像分辨率大于目前为打印机定义的线频率的两倍,在打印期间一些图像信息将被舍弃,一些图像细节在打印作品中将得不到体现,并且会延长打印时间。 如果目标打印机的分辨率指标以每英寸点数作单位,而不了解所用输出设备的线频率,可根据下表中笔者的经验值对图像分辨率与打印分辨率进行匹配。其中的数据对于具体的一台打印机可能不是很精确,但应该是大致合适的。上一篇:虚拟制造技术的相关概念及其应用
下一篇:创建自己的Dephi构件